Output 52cccde54854a4080d94f3026923a914e765e9919e14144c3c174438983b8a45:1

value
625678272
script pubkey
OP_0 OP_PUSHBYTES_20 57d2c7d3ebd0b0b07e3d132f8f7808ac2a0c057a
address
ltc1q2lfv05lt6zctql3azvhc77qg4s4qcpt6uf6ld0
transaction
52cccde54854a4080d94f3026923a914e765e9919e14144c3c174438983b8a45
spent
true